What is Iobitridol?

Xenetix (Iobitridol) is a non-ionic, low-osmolar contrast agent used in medical imaging. It enhances visibility of blood vessels and organs during CT scans, MRIs, and angiograms. Suitable for intraarterial and intravenous use. Always consult a healthcare professional for imaging needs.

What is Iobitridol used for?

Xenetix (Iobitridol) is primarily used as a contrast agent in medical imaging procedures. It helps radiologists visualize blood vessels, organs, and tissues more clearly during diagnostic imaging. Common applications include CT scans, MRIs, and angiograms to identify abnormalities like blockages or tumors. It is not a treatment for conditions but aids in accurate diagnosis.

What precautions apply to Iobitridol?

Xenetix (Iobitridol) should only be administered by trained healthcare professionals in a clinical setting. Patients with a history of allergic reactions to contrast agents or severe kidney disease should inform their doctor before use. Adequate hydration before and after the procedure is recommended to support kidney function.

What does Iobitridol interact with?

Xenetix (Iobitridol) may interact with medications that affect kidney function, such as certain diuretics or n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s). Patients taking metformin should discuss its use with their doctor due to potential kidney-related risks. Alcohol consumption may increase the risk of adverse effects and should be avoided around the time of imaging.
